Building a Portfolio by Shooting for Free

While it may seem counterintuitive, shooting for free can be a strategic move in the early stages of your career. By offering your services to friends, family, and even acquaintances, you can build a diverse and impressive portfolio. This collection of work will showcase your abilities and attract potential clients. I personally had the opportunity to shoot a stunning session at the Bonneville Salt Flats by partnering with friends and incorporating beautiful floral arrangements from an industry peer. Remember, shooting for free should be viewed as a temporary strategy to establish yourself and gain exposure.

Photo Delivery Service for a Professional Touch

Once you've captured stunning images, delivering them to your clients in a professional manner is crucial. Using a dedicated photo delivery service adds a level of professionalism and convenience for your clients. These platforms offer features such as viewing, favoriting, and ordering prints, creating a seamless and enjoyable experience. Additionally, offering print sales through these services can be a lucrative opportunity that should not be ignored. Don't leave money on the table by simply sending a Dropbox link when you have the option to streamline the entire process and maximize your profit.

Going Above and Beyond for Your Clients

Serving your clients goes beyond simply delivering photos; it's about creating a memorable experience. Treat each client with care and go the extra mile to exceed their expectations. Whether it's holding their hair back during a photoshoot, providing refreshments, or capturing precious moments at heart-wrenching events, these gestures can make a significant impact. Establishing a reputation for providing exceptional service will set you apart from the competition and lead to long-term success.
